cityIcon.gif About Mesopotamia...

Ours is a world rich and colorful in its history; empires rising and falling; cultures impacted by land and invaders; the birthplace of urban civilization, writing, and more. Between the two rivers and beyond - we invite you to experience the mystery and glory of Mesopotamia.
